Description

Carl’s Place Launch Monitor to Pro Enclosure Frame Mount

Add a polished, professional mounting solution to your golf simulator with the Carl’s Place Launch Monitor to Pro Enclosure Frame Mount.

Expertly designed to fasten your overhead launch monitor directly to the 2″ EMT pipe frame of the Pro Golf Enclosure, this mount removes the guesswork and gives you clean, stable placement while preserving maximum swinging space.

It is a low-profile, precision-engineered accessory built for a range of popular overhead launch monitors and Pro Enclosure configurations.

Product Specifications

Product Specifications

Specification Details
Product Carl’s Place Launch Monitor to Pro Enclosure Frame Mount
Mount Drop / Depth Approximately 3.5″
Material Steel with matte black powder-coated finish
Compatible Enclosure 2″ EMT pipe framing on Carl’s Pro Golf Enclosure
Mounting Hardware Includes base plate, top clamps, bottom clamps, spacer, and screws
Primary Use Frame-mounted overhead launch monitor installation
Installation Tools Hex keys / Allen wrenches required

Pro Enclosure Size Requirements

  • Mounting Height Requirements: Each supported launch monitor has specific recommended mounting height and minimum enclosure size requirements.
    • Mounting height and device clearance should be confirmed before installation.
    • The mount’s 3.5″ drop must be factored into your enclosure height and swing clearance.
  • Taller Enclosure Considerations: Some launch monitors may require a taller Pro Enclosure to be used safely.
    • For example, some monitor setups may require an enclosure around 111.5″ or taller when accounting for monitor height and mount drop.
  • Mounting Depth Requirements: Mounting depth in front of the tee varies by launch monitor.
    • Always confirm your specific monitor’s required distance from the hitting area before final installation.

Getting Started Guide

Getting Started Guide

  1. Step 1: Prepare your enclosure.
    • Open the fabric flap on the top frame member where you plan to mount the device.
    • Confirm the mounting location meets your launch monitor’s height and depth requirements.
  2. Step 2: Attach the clamps.
    • Place the top and bottom clamps around the 2″ pipe.
    • Use the screws to loosely secure them while leaving room for adjustment.
  3. Step 3: Level the base plate.
    • Use the spacer to level the mount if needed.
    • Tighten the mount once the base plate is stable and centered.
  4. Step 4: Mount the monitor.
    • Screw your launch monitor into the base plate.
    • Make sure it is securely fastened before use.
  5. Step 5: Check positioning.
    • Confirm that the monitor is mounted at the correct height and depth relative to your tee and enclosure specifications.
    • Adjust if needed before final tightening.
  6. Step 6: Tighten everything.
    • Once aligned, fully tighten all screws with hex keys.
    • Close the fabric flap to help hide exposed pipe and mounting hardware.
